Harley's new Milwaukee Eight Engine
Synopsis
* 107ci with 114ci and 137ci variants in the development pipeline
* chain driven with single overhead camshaft with four valves per cylinder
* valves actuated by forked rockers meaning both intake and both exhaust valves have same duration.
* a big change for HD, no automatic hydraulic valve adjusters and no shims like modern Japanese bikes, adjustment is with nut and lock nut system, probably done to improve high RPM performance where hydraulic adjusters do not work so well. Will require manual adjust at the dealer every ~20K.
* 6000RPM redline
* air cooled with water and oil cooled heads
